Cross-border regulatory sandboxes are emerging as crucial platforms for fintech companies, enabling them to test innovative products and services across multiple jurisdictions without the immediate burden of full regulatory compliance. These sandboxes facilitate collaboration between fintech innovators and regulators, fostering adaptive regulatory frameworks that support technological advancements. Despite their advantages, challenges such as harmonizing diverse national regulations, managing data privacy, and ensuring equitable access persist.
